Secondary insomnia is *
Flauer [41]

Answer:

prompted by an underlying medical disorder.

Explanation:

"Secondary insomnia" is due to an <em>underlying medical disorder </em>such as <em>"Alzheimer's disease." </em>This is a<u> neurological disorder</u> that prevents a person from having a good quality sleep due to an increase presence of amyloid in the brain.

Other medical conditions that may lead to secondary insomnia are the following: <em>arthritis, heartburn, asthma, hot flashes, etc.</em>

identify three situation in which there is risk of eye injury. provide details for an appropriate way to prevent injury.
Zanzabum
Working with wood like drilling, cutting, sanding, etc. because a chip could fly into your eye. wear protective eye glasses.

in a lab, chemicals could get on your skin and you rub your eye, something splashes up. makes sure to put on all protective gear that is recommended like gloves, apron, eye glasses.

getting surgery on your eye whether to help with sight or other things. make sure your doctor is qualified and has experience in your type of surgery before getting it.
